Let’s break down what this service truly offers. Because it’s not just about getting an ambulance. It’s about making sure every layer of response, from the first aid tent to hospital coordination is covered.
Trained paramedic teams are deployed on-site, equipped with Advanced Life Support (ALS) gear, from defibrillators to oxygen support systems. No more waiting for help to arrive. It’s already there.
24/7 ambulance availability ensures that if evacuation is needed, there’s no lag. Every ambulance is tracked and connected in real time. What’s even better? They set up first aid booths within event premises so attendees know exactly where to go the moment they feel unwell.
Before any event begins, a pre-event risk assessment is conducted. This means identifying crowd choke points, mapping out ambulance access paths, and making sure all safety regulations are met.
In case something goes wrong, evacuation protocols and crowd control systems kick in, handled in sync with your security team. This isn’t just about medical care; it’s a plan to avoid chaos entirely.
Behind the scenes, emergency operations are monitored live. That means quicker decisions, better support, and a clear overview of what’s happening on ground. If a situation escalates, backup can be dispatched immediately, without red tape.
And here’s something most people overlook: health services leave a footprint too. This platform uses eco-friendly medical supplies and manages waste sustainably, especially important for large events. It’s designed to help people without harming the environment.
